A Slovak research team has developed a mathematical model for determining the optimum tilt angle of a solar system ranging from 0° to 90°. Their framework was tested on an experimental setup in Czechia and attained 93.9% accuracy in predicting the system’s energy balance.
The Japanese government has launched applications for two targeted funding schemes to accelerate deployment of lightweight perovskite solar tech and incentivize battery-backed systems that enhance grid resilience and economic viability.
The European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(EBRD) is working with Jordanian authorities to support three renewable energy tenders in the country, including a 200 MW solar project and a 100 MWh storage project.

With US domestic steel mills booked solid through 2025, a sudden doubling of tariffs on imported steel has created a critical bottleneck for American industries. The move, which hits specialized Indian steel particularly hard, is now delaying projects for builders and renewable energy developers who rely on steady, affordable supply.

The German manufacturer said its full-black back-contact solar panel has a power conversion efficiency of up to 23.52%.
A state-led 1.8 GW offshore PV plan in Changli, China’s Hebei province, is set to become a model for large-scale marine solar development, with completion targeted by mid-2026.
Scientists have developed a new optimization approach that combines both day-ahead optimization and real-time optimization to improve operations of PV-driven EV charging stations. The framework is based on the autoregressive moving average and the Latin hypercube sampling models.
